#41: Little Cook Pork & Mustard Stem Bowl


Little Cook: Pork & Mustard Stem Bowl Stars: 1/2
Notes: This stuff is bad – very bad. Boasting great flavor because of fresh meat and
vegetables [retort pouch], the freshness wasn’t there. As with many bowl noodles,
the ramen’s quality is overlooked and the retort pouch is added. The pok was
spongy, like wet pork rinds and had a bitter, almost sour coffee taste. ...see full post
